Từ khóa: var, let (từ ES6)
Không cần phải khai báo kiểu dữ liệu của biến
var
- Khi biến được khai báo trong 1 hàm -> biến đó sẽ nằm trong phạm vi của hàm
- Khi biến được khai báo trong 1 khối (block {}), hoặc bên ngoài hàm -> biến toàn cục có phạm vi toàn cục
- Biến có thể được khai báo lại và gán lại trong chương trình
- Hoisting: Khái niệm hoisting chỉ tồn tại với từ khóa var (Không tồn tại với từ khóa let, const)
Ví dụ:
var str = "Hello World";
console.log(str);
let
---
To be continued ...
0 comments:
Post a Comment